RP-570
From HandWiki
RP-570 is a communications protocol used in industrial environments to communicate between a front-end computer and the substation to be controlled.
It is a SCADA legacy protocol and is based on the low-level protocol IEC TC57, format class 1.2.
RP-570 stands for: "RTU Protocol based on IEC 57 part 5-1 (present IEC 870) version 0 or 1"
